It is possible for more than 50% of the scores in a distribution to have values above the mean. Group of answer choices True False

Respuesta :

mhanifa
mhanifa mhanifa
  • 16-02-2022

Answer:

  • True

Step-by-step explanation:

Yes, it is possible if the data is skewed negatively and the median is greater than the mean.
